Real Madrid Step Up Interest in Josko Gvardiol as Manchester City Face Growing Transfer Pressure
Josko Gvardiol has emerged as one of the key defensive targets for Real Madrid ahead of the 2026 summer transfer window, with the Spanish giants reportedly intensifying their monitoring of the Manchester City defender. The move is part of Madrid's broader plan to reinforce a backline that has been weakened by injuries and long-term uncertainties within the squad.
Real Madrid's defensive concerns have become increasingly urgent due to fitness problems and a lack of depth in key positions. Injuries to important players, combined with questions surrounding several senior defenders, have pushed the club's hierarchy to prioritize strengthening the back line as part of a wider squad rebuild.
Club president Florentino Pérez is believed to be preparing a significant overhaul, with multiple defensive names on the shortlist, including Ibrahima Konaté, Denzel Dumfries, and now Gvardiol. His inclusion reflects Madrid's focus on long-term stability and versatility in defense as they look to restore balance at the highest level of competition.
Reports suggest that Gvardiol is open to the idea of a move to the Santiago Bernabéu, with the Croatian international reportedly intrigued by the possibility of joining Madrid's long-term sporting project. This interest from the player adds momentum to speculation, even as Manchester City work to protect one of their most valuable defensive assets.
Despite being under contract until 2028, Gvardiol's situation is becoming increasingly delicate, as Manchester City are preparing a new improved deal to secure his future. However, Madrid's appeal, combined with his ability to play both centre-back and left-back, makes him a highly attractive target, especially given the ongoing uncertainty surrounding key Madrid defenders such as Éder Militão, Antonio Rüdiger, and the club's full-back options.
